The first test of a full-scale thermonuclear device in history. Explosion and shockwave during the test codenamed "Ivy Mike" on the Enewetak Atoll in the Marshall Islands, during Operation Ivy. Shock waves cause sea water to travel towards the coast. In the aftermath of the explosion sky turns red . Brief view of observors aboard a ship watching the nuclear blast in the distance. As the explosion recedes the sky turns dark. Smoke rises from the site of the explosion. A huge mushroom cloud of smoke is formed. Ivy Mike was the first successful Hydrogen bomb test.
